Before the incident
The employee was pouring a bag of sodium bisulfate into another container.
What happened
While pouring the sodium bisulfate the employee inhaled some of it.
Injury or illness
Breathing issues.
Object or substance involved
Sodium bisulfate.
Summary line
Employee inhaled sodium bisulfate when pour it into another container.
